0 added
0 removed
Original
2026-01-01
Modified
2026-02-26
1
<p>В PHP есть встроенная функция shuffle(), которая принимает на вход массив и перемешивает его в случайном порядке. Массив передаётся в функцию по ссылке. Давайте посмотрим на пример. Попробуем дважды перемешать один и тот же массив.</p>
1
<p>В PHP есть встроенная функция shuffle(), которая принимает на вход массив и перемешивает его в случайном порядке. Массив передаётся в функцию по ссылке. Давайте посмотрим на пример. Попробуем дважды перемешать один и тот же массив.</p>
2
<?php $collection = ['hexlet', 1, 69, 'awesomeness']; shuffle($collection); print_r($collection); //=> [1, 'hexlet', 'awesomeness', 69] shuffle($collection); print_r($collection); //=> [69, 'awesomeness', 1, 'hexlet']<p>Тут видно, что изменяется сам изначальный массив.</p>
2
<?php $collection = ['hexlet', 1, 69, 'awesomeness']; shuffle($collection); print_r($collection); //=> [1, 'hexlet', 'awesomeness', 69] shuffle($collection); print_r($collection); //=> [69, 'awesomeness', 1, 'hexlet']<p>Тут видно, что изменяется сам изначальный массив.</p>